2005 Honda Civic vs. 1981 Toyota Celica
To start off, 2005 Honda Civic is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Toyota Celica.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Toyota Celica would be higher. At 2,562 cc, 1981 Toyota Celica is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Honda Civic (160 HP @ 6600 RPM) has 42 more horse power than 1981 Toyota Celica. (118 HP @ 5400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Honda Civic should accelerate faster than 1981 Toyota Celica.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Honda Civic weights approximately 85 kg more than 1981 Toyota Celica.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1981 Toyota Celica (215 Nm) has 36 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Honda Civic. (179 Nm). This means 1981 Toyota Celica will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Honda Civic.
Compare all specifications:
2005 Honda Civic | 1981 Toyota Celica | |
Make | Honda | Toyota |
Model | Civic | Celica |
Year Released | 2005 | 1981 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1998 cc | 2562 cc |
Horse Power | 160 HP | 118 HP |
Engine RPM | 6600 RPM | 5400 RPM |
Torque | 179 Nm | 215 Nm |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1265 kg | 1180 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4220 mm | 4610 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1700 mm | 1660 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1450 mm | 1320 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2680 mm | 2640 mm |
